London based Financial Times announced the annual global MBA ranking on Jan 27, 2013 lead by Cr Nitin Noharia, in that Harvard Business School emerged as the top 1st rankings in the world.
From India, only IIM Ahmedabad and Indian School of Business are ranked in the FT Rankings. While IIMA earlier ranked at 16 but in 2013 ranked at 26. For ISB it ranked 34 in 2013, earlier it was ranked at 22.
The survey ranked top 100 B Schools from across the world, based on audited date from the B-Schools and their alumni which graduated in 2009. The 2013 ranking saw the continued growth of Asian B-schools, as highly-quality MBA programmes develop in the region, particularly in China. China leads in Asian region with 6 representatives out of 14 B-schools.
The Table shows the top 10 B-schools of world FT global ranking 2013:
Rank in 2013 | B-School Name | Country |
1 | Harvard Business School | US |
2 | Stanford Graduate School of Business | US |
3 | University of Pennsylvania: Wharton | US |
4 | London Business School | UK |
5 | Columbia Business School | US |
6 | INSEAD | France / Singapore |
7 | IESE Business School | Spain |
8 | Hong Kong UST Business School | China |
9 | MIT: Sloan | US |
10 | University of Chicago: Booth | US |
26 | Indian Institute of Management, Ahmedabad | India |
34 | Indian School of Business, Hyderabad | India |
